//  CIM_SCSIProtocolEndpoint
// ==================================================================
   [Version ( "2.13.0" ), 
    UMLPackagePath ( "CIM::Network::ProtocolEndpoints" ), 
    Description ( 
       "A SCSIProtocolEndpoint represents the protocol (command) "
       "aspects of a logical SCSI port, independent of the "
       "connection/transport. SCSIProtocolEndpoint is either directly "
       "or indirectly associated to one or more instances of "
       "LogicalPort (via DeviceSAPImplementation) depending on the "
       "underlying transport. Indirect associations aggregate one or "
       "more LogicalPorts using intermediate ProtocolEndpoints (iSCSI, "
       "etc). SCSIProtocolEndpoint is also associated to a "
       "SCSIProtocolController, representing the SCSI device." )]
class CIM_SCSIProtocolEndpoint : CIM_ProtocolEndpoint {
      [Override ( "Name" ), 
       Description ( 
          "The SCSI identifier for the target or initiator device, "
          "in the format appropriate for the ConnectionType. If a "
          "ConnectionType specific subclass is defined, the "
          "subclass may override Name to define the format. For "
          "other ConnectionTypes, the format (and content) should "
          "match that of PermamnentAddress of the corresponding "
          "LogicalPort." ), 
       MaxLen ( 256 ), 
       MappingStrings { 
          "SPC.INCITS-T10 |Protocol Specific Parameters | Name" }, 
       ModelCorrespondence { 
          "CIM_SCSIProtocolEndpoint.ConnectionType", 
          "CIM_SCSIProtocolEndpoint.OtherConnectionType" }]
   string Name;
      [Description ( 
          "The supported connection type for this endpoint. The "
          "connection type may be needed before the port(s) are "
          "associated and also is used in some SCSI commands." ), 
       ValueMap { "1", "2", "3", "4", "5", "6", "7", "8", "9" }, 
       Values { "Other", "Fibre Channel", "Parallel SCSI", "SSA", 
          "IEEE 1394", "RDMA", "iSCSI", "SAS", "ADT" }, 
       MappingStrings { 
          "SPC.INCITS-T10 | Protocol Identifier | Values" }, 
       ModelCorrespondence { "CIM_SCSIProtocolEndpoint.Name", 
          "CIM_SCSIProtocolEndpoint.OtherConnectionType" }]
   uint16 ConnectionType;
      [Description ( 
          "For iSCSI, each SCSIProtocolEndpoint MUST act as either "
          "a target or an initiator endpoint. Other transports "
          "allow a SCSI PE to act as both an initiator and target "
          "endpoint. This property indicates which role this "
          "ProtocolEndpoint implements." ), 
       ValueMap { "0", "2", "3", "4" }, 
       Values { "Unknown", "Initiator", "Target", 
          "Both Initiator and Target" }]
   uint16 Role;
      [Description ( 
          "For ports on a target device, the port number, relative "
          "to the storage system. 0 is reserved by T10, 1 is port "
          "A, 2 is port B, etc. These numbers are used in SCSI "
          "commands that operate on target port groups." ), 
       MinValue ( 1 ), 
       MappingStrings { 
          "SPC.INCITS-T10 | RelativeTargetPort | IdentifierFormat" }]
   uint32 TargetRelativePortNumber;
      [Description ( 
          "The connection type, if ConnectionType is \"Other\"." ), 
       ModelCorrespondence { "CIM_SCSIProtocolEndpoint.Name", 
          "CIM_SCSIProtocolEndpoint.ConnectionType" }]
   string OtherConnectionType;
};
